Abstract
To reject false alarm, a new detection trial algorithm named motion parameters constraint for Direct sequence spread spectrum (DS-SS) signal is proposed. A mathematical model based on uniform motion between two adjacent detections is established to analyze the overall performance of the proposed trial algorithm. Motion parameters constraint is applied to the conventional variable dwell time Tong trial algorithm. The expressions of the false alarm probability and detection probability are derived. Theoretical analysis and simulation results demonstrate that in comparison with the conventional M of N trial algorithm, Tong trial algorithm and Tong trial algorithm based on near neighbor constraint. The proposed trial algorithm can significantly reduce the false alarm probability and enhance the detection ability without increasing search speed and complexity.
